RN – Ambulatory, Integrated Specialty Care for Women

University of Wisconsin Hospitals and Clinics AuthorityMadison, WI
Onsite

About The Position

Work Schedule: 100% FTE, Day shifts Monday - Friday. No weekends or holidays. You will work at the Eastpark Medical Center, located in Madison, WI. Be part of something remarkable Join our world-class team of doctors, nurses, and other health care professionals, who provide everything from preventive health care to highly specialized programs. We are seeking a dynamic Registered Nurse (RN) to join our Integrated Specialty Care for Women team. In this specialized role you will provide comprehensive, personalized care for pelvic health conditions—from bladder concerns and endometriosis to sexual health. As Wisconsin’s only multidisciplinary program of its kind, our team brings together multiple specialists to create a wholistic treatment plan that focuses on what matters most to you. This position seamlessly blends high-level clinical judgment (telephone and MyChart triage) with complex care coordination, allowing you to guide patients on their journey to overall health and well-being.

Requirements

  • Graduate of school of nursing
  • Bachelor's Degree in Nursing (BSN)
  • 6 months of RN experience
  • Registration as a registered nurse in the state where employed or licensure in a state with the licensure compact Upon Hire
  • CPR/BLS Certification Upon Hire
